
While I wouldn't ever volunteer to adopt a Vegan diet / lifestyle (or even vegetarian, come to that), it is possible to make some pretty good food without using animal products. This unctuous eggless banana cake with a zing of lime is one of those things. Yum!

Preheat your oven to 180°C (356°F).
In a separate bowl, break the bananas into chunks and mash with a fork until you get a fairly smooth paste. Add the oil, lime zest and juice, and stir together. Empty this bowl into the flour and sugar mix and stir well.
Grease a loaf tin with oil and pour in the batter. Bake for 40-50 minutes. Check for doneness by inserting a skewer into the centre of the cake. If it comes out dry, the cake is cooked. Tip out onto a wire rack to cool completely.
250 grams self-raising flour
200 grams sugar
4 ripe bananass
4 tbsp vegetable oil
1 lime (juice and zest)
